10/23/2016 Houses Decorated to Reflect our DreamsAs a part of our Homes thematic study we are learning our addresses. For this project we read The Big Orange Splot. We were inspired to create houses to reflect our dream just as the main character, Mr. Plumbean did in the book. First, we made tactile numbers for the house number portion of our addresses. Next, we had a blast adding creative details to represent things that we value. Last, we shared our houses.
10/23/2016 Silly Sock Day10/22/2016 B-M-EThis is a simple retell comprehension strategy. Students state one sentence to discuss what happened in the Beginning, Middle and End of a text. In class, we have discuss the importance of monitoring for understanding as we read by paying close attention to the pictures as well as the words. During Nightly Reading, focus on comprehension you can start a meaningful discussion with the B-M-E strategy.
10/22/2016 Stretchy SnakeA new decoding strategy has been added to our toolbox. Stretchy Snake reminds us to stretch tricky words and then blend the sounds together. Listen to the Stretchy Snake song.
